Highlights

On average, there are 217 sunny days per year in Columbia. Richmond averages 210 sunny days per year. The US average is 205 sunny days.

Columbia, South Carolina gets 45.5 inches of rain, on average, per year. Richmond, Virginia gets 44.3 inches of rain, on average, per year. The US average is 38.1 inches of rain per year.

Columbia averages 0.9 inches of snow per year. Richmond averages 11 inches of snow per year. The US average is 27.8 inches of snow per year.

July is the hottest month for Richmond with an average high temperature of 89.7°, which ranks it as one of the hottest places in Virginia. In Richmond, there are 4 comfortable months with high temperatures in the range of 70-85°. The most pleasant months of the year for Richmond are May, September and October.

July is the hottest month for Columbia with an average high temperature of 93.6°, which ranks it as one of the hottest places in South Carolina. In Columbia, there are 3 comfortable months with high temperatures in the range of 70-85°. The most pleasant months of the year for Columbia are April, October and May.
January has the coldest nighttime temperatures for Richmond with an average of 27.6°. This is warmer than most places in Virginia.

January has the coldest nighttime temperatures for Columbia with an average of 35.0°. This is warmer than most places in South Carolina.

In Richmond, there are 41.6 days annually when the high temperature is over 90°, which is one of the hottest places in Virginia.

In Columbia, there are 79.0 days annually when the high temperature is over 90°, which is one of the hottest places in South Carolina.

In Richmond, there are 81.3 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below freezing, which is warmer than most places in Virginia.

In Columbia, there are 39.5 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below freezing, which is warmer than most places in South Carolina.

In Richmond, there are 0.0 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below zero°, which is warmer than most places in Virginia.

In Columbia, there are 0.0 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below zero°, which is about average compared to other places in South Carolina.

August is the wettest month in Richmond with 4.7 inches of rain, and the driest month is February with 2.9 inches. The wettest season is Autumn with 29% of yearly precipitation and 21% occurs in Spring, which is the driest season. The annual rainfall of 44.3 inches in Richmond means that it is wetter than most places in Virginia.


July is the wettest month in Columbia with 5.3 inches of rain, and the driest month is April with 2.7 inches. The wettest season is Autumn with 34% of yearly precipitation and 21% occurs in Summer, which is the driest season. The annual rainfall of 45.5 inches in Columbia means that it is drier than most places in South Carolina.

July is the rainiest month in Richmond with 10.9 days of rain, and October is the driest month with only 7.3 rainy days. There are 112.0 rainy days annually in Richmond, which is less rainy than most places in Virginia. The rainiest season is Summer when it rains 27% of the time and the driest is Winter with only a 21% chance of a rainy day.

July is the rainiest month in Columbia with 11.2 days of rain, and September is the driest month with only 7.3 rainy days. There are 108.1 rainy days annually in Columbia, which is rainier than most places in South Carolina. The rainiest season is Autumn when it rains 30% of the time and the driest is Winter with only a 21% chance of a rainy day.

An annual snowfall of 11.0 inches in Richmond means that it is less snowy than most places in Virginia.

An annual snowfall of 0.9 inches in Columbia means that it is about average compared to other places in South Carolina.
January is the snowiest month in Richmond with 4.5 inches of snow, and 4 months of the year have significant snowfall.

January is the snowiest month in Columbia with 0.6 inches of snow, and 1 month of the year have significant snowfall.

DID YOU KNOW?

Many people confuse Weather and Climate, but they are different. Weather refers to the conditions of the atmosphere over a short period of time, while Climate refers to the conditions of the atmosphere over a long period of time.

Weather, more specifically, refers to how the atmosphere behaves and its effects on life and human activities. Most people think of Weather in terms of what can be observed: temperature, humidity, precipitation, and cloudy/sunny conditions. Weather conditions constantly change on a minute-to-minute basis.

Climate is a record of the average weather conditions for a given place over a long period of time, often referred to as Climate Normals. A 30-year period of record is a common requirement to be considered a Climate Normal.
